Gruthaus Stadtbier Münster 1480, Fläschchen von Getränkefeinkost, MD. - Hellgoldbraun, trüb; üppiger Schaum. - In der Nase feines, weich brotiges und mild süßes Malz sowie aromatische herbale und zitrusfruchtige Hopfung, aus der die historischen Gewürze nur wenig herausstechen. - Antrunk kernig malzig mit Gerste, brotigem Dinkel und leicht fettigem Hafer; deutlich säuerlich-herb mit feinen Noten von Kümmel und Küchenkräutern. Gut rezent, vollmundig. Im Abgang aromatische, leicht ätherische herbale und zitrusfruchtige Herbe und nurmehr zarte Säure. - Die Mischung aus fünf Getreidesorten und die Gewürze Gagel, Wacholder und Kümmel fügen dem obergärigen Gerstensaft interessante Noten hinzu, das Ganze bleibt aber rund und süffig, wohl dank gekonnter Abrundung mit geschickt gewähltem Aromahopfen. Schön! (25.4.2024.)

0.75 l bottle from 'Bierzwerg', bottled in November 2021. Slightly hazy, golden with a medium large, frothy, almost stable, white head. Sweetish, gently fruity-floral, slightly yeasty-spicy aroma of pear, apple, hay,some banana and light clove. Gently sweet, moderately bitter, rather fruity-floral, gently yeasty-spicy taste of pear, apple, lemon peel, vanilla, banana and some clove, followed by a medium long, moderately bitter, slightly dry, minimally tart finish. Medium to full body, minimally astringent, smooth and quite effervescent mouthfeel, average to lively carbonation. Very refreshing for a Tripel, quite dry with a tart edge and plenty of hops. Good! --- Beer aliased from original tick of Schonebeck-Roggen-Tripel on 17 Nov 2018 at 16:05 - Score: Appearance - 6 | Aroma - 7 | Flavor - 7 | Texture - 8 | Overall - 7.
